The average pressure at sea level is 1013 millibars. Lower pressure generally brings stormy weather while higher pressure usually brings fair weather. Sea-level pressure generally does not go lower than 950 millibars or higher than 1050 millibars. The lowest sea-level pressure on record was 870 millibars recorded during Typhoon Tip in 1979. The highest pressure was 1084 millibars (adjusted to sea-level from a higher elevation) in a system over Mongolia.

The atmospheric pressure of Mars is 6 millibars as opposed to the 1,013 millibars of atmospheric pressure on Earth. Thus, its atmospheric pressure in relationship to Earth is extremely low.

Atmospheric pressure is the surrounding pressure around us. We live in the atmosphere and treat the atmospheric pressure as the base pressure. A pressure gauge would read 0 at atmospheric pressure. When we define the pressure in scientific way of absolute pressure, we need to add up an atmospheric pressure to the measured pressure.
